If your vacuum’s roller brush isn’t spinning properly or has started to sound noisy, worn bearings might be the culprit. Over time, the bearings that support the roller brush can degrade due to constant use, leading to reduced performance. When bearings wear out, you might notice the brush isn’t turning as smoothly, or it may stop altogether. This issue often manifests as a loud grinding or squeaking noise during vacuum operation. Recognizing these signs early can save you from more extensive repairs down the line.
Worn vacuum roller bearings cause noise, uneven spinning, and performance issues.
One of the main signs of bearing wear is the uneven rotation of the roller brush. Instead of spinning freely and consistently, the brush might wobble or stop intermittently. This irregular movement indicates that the bearings aren’t fully supporting the shaft anymore. Additionally, if you observe any visible debris or dust buildup around the bearing area, it could be a sign that the bearings are breaking down and releasing particles. Such debris can further impair the bearing’s function, accelerating wear and tear.
Worn bearings often lead to brush wear, where the bristles become frayed or uneven due to irregular rotation. When bearings are no longer lubricated properly, friction increases, causing the bearing surfaces to heat up and wear out faster. Bearing lubrication is essential for smooth operation; without it, the metal parts grind against each other, producing noise and accelerating damage. If you notice a burning smell or excessive heat around the roller, it’s a clear indication that bearing lubrication has diminished, and the bearings need immediate attention.
Another sign of impending failure is increased motor strain. When bearings are worn or dry, they resist the rotation of the roller, putting extra load on the motor. You might feel this as a decrease in suction power or see the vacuum working harder than usual. If ignored, this added strain can damage the motor or other internal components. Regularly inspecting the roller brush and bearings can help you catch these signs early. If you observe significant brush wear or suspect dry bearings, replacing the bearings promptly will restore proper brush function, improve cleaning performance, and extend your vacuum’s lifespan.

How Often Should Roller Brush Bearings Be Inspected?
You should inspect roller brush bearings regularly, ideally following your maintenance schedule. Typically, every 3 to 6 months, or whenever you notice a change in performance, use proper inspection techniques like visual checks for wear, unusual noise, or wobbling. Consistent inspections help catch issues early, preventing further damage. Keep a routine to make certain your equipment runs smoothly and efficiently, reducing downtime and costly repairs.

Are There Different Types of Bearings for Various Roller Brushes?
Yes, there are different types of bearings for various roller brushes, which depend on bearing material and lubrication needs. You might find ball bearings, roller bearings, or ceramic bearings, each suited for specific applications. Bearing material, like rubber, plastic, or metal, affects durability and compatibility, while bearing lubrication guarantees smooth operation and longevity. Choosing the right type helps prevent wear and maintains your roller brush’s performance efficiently.
